Negative Effects of Using Scissor Lifts
Scissor lifts are a kind of "mobile scaffolding", with a wheel-mounted equipment that gives power to a work platform that moves down and up. The lift could be powered by electricity, propane, gas or diesel. Scissor lifts are characterized by a variety of scissor-like joints which raise the equipment by expanding and collapsing. A lot of safety features are built into modern scissor lifts, specially models which are newer. Like with any safety features, they may not be able to guarantee safety and some features can occasionally malfunction or they could be manually overridden by operators.
Accidental Elevation
Commonly, construction workers use scissor lifts to work on ceilings or on higher aspects of the jobsite. The workers will have to raise the platforms just to right below the level of the ceiling. The issue with accidental elevation can take place if the workers accidentally bump into the elevation controls while working. In the ceiling scenario, the controls could be accidentally activated and the platform could rise up and inadvertently crush them into the ceiling.
Electrocution
Another way workers have to be really cautious is to be sure they know the surroundings they are in while using the machine so as to make sure they don't unintentionally electrocute themselves. If, for example, the operator makes direct contact with or inadvertently touches an electrical conductor or an induction field, terrible consequences can take place.
Lateral Loads
When utilizing a scissor lift, it is vital know the loading restrictions in the instruction manual of your scissor lift. Very serious consequences can happen if the platform is mis-loaded. A lateral-load is among the possible issues that could occur if the entire lift overturns. This situation takes place if a heavy material or tool such as a concrete slab which hangs over the side of a scissor lift platform, causing the whole machinery to become instantly unbalanced and really susceptible to tipping over dangerously.
